WebApr 11, 2024 · Orange peel is a common term used to describe the appearance of a textured surface in automotive paint that resembles the skin of an orange. It is caused by the surface of the paint drying too quickly before it has a chance to level out and smooth. When the paint dries too quickly, the surface tension of the paint creates a textured surface. WebApr 7, 2024 · If you wish to stop paint from peeling, it’s essential to sand the surface beforehand and use a high-quality primer. This will seal the surface and ensure the paint settles nicely. It is also recommended to let the paint sit overnight to ensure it dries correctly. Most property owners make mistakes when it comes to the drying phase.
